본문 바로가기

sTat/just R

R, 자료입력과 기본기능.


자.. R을 다 깔았다. 이제 뭐할까.. -_-;;

오브젝트에 값을 입력해보자.
R에서는 모든 것을 오브젝트(개체)로 인식을 한다.
흔히, 가장 많이 다루게 되는 변수이름부터, 여러가지 변수를 하나로 묶어주고 있는 전체 데이터 프레임,
혹은 어떤 변수의 특정 관측치값, 결과리스트, 혹은 결과리스트의 어떤 값..
이 모든 것들이 다 오브젝트의 개념이다. (내가 파악하기로는.. -_-;;)
그래서 나중에 결과의 어떤 특정값을 뽑아낼 때 매우 편리하다.
(SAS에서는 아웃풋을 뽑아내다가 내 맘대로 되지 않아 포기하는 경우가 많았는데.. ㅠ)

오브젝트에 값을 입력하는 방법은 3가지가 있다.
1. <-
2. =
3. ->

a에 2라는 값을 입력하고 싶다면,
> a<-2
> a=2
> 2->a
모두 가능하다.

하지만 일반적으로 사용하는건 <- 이 녀석.
= 이 기호는 R에서 equal의 의미가 아니라 input의 의미이기 때문에 혼동의 우려가 있다. (나만 -_-;)
그리고 -> 이거는 좀 불편하니까.. ;

> a<-1
> b<-2
> c<-3
이렇게 입력하면 a, b, c 라는 객체에 각각 1, 2, 3 이라는 값이 입력된거다.

a 를 입력하면, 당연히 1이란 값이 튀어 나온다.
> a
[1] 1

객체끼리의 사칙연산도 물론 가능.
> a+b
[1] 3

물론 그냥 숫자를 써서 계산기처럼 활용해도 된다. ㅋ
> 1+2
[1] 3


아... 퇴근시간이다.. -_-;;;
그럼 오늘은 이만.. ;;

'sTat > just R' 카테고리의 다른 글

R, 설치 및 설정.  (0) 2009.06.16